    Hi folks, am having trouble recording guitar into Maschine. My relatively new setup is Maschine MK3, and a MacBook running GarageBand. I also have a Toneport UX-1. The MK3, UX-1 and a couple of keyboards go into a USB hub and from there into the MacBook. Generally I just listen through headphones plugged into the MacBook.

    I'm having trouble figuring out what the various audio settings should be to be able to record guitar into the MK3, though. Should I plug the guitar straight into the back of the MK3, and if so what should the device in Audio / Preferences be set to? Or should I plug the guitar into the UX-1, and if so what should I set the device to?

    Any ideas much appreciated.

    The UX-1 is probably an audio interface of its own. So you'd want to choose one of the 2 to be your interface. I'd say plug your headphones into the UX1, and your guitar, and then make sure to select the UX1 under your Maschine Preferences-Audio-Device. Then you'd want to choose that as the input on your guitar sound in Maschine. This might help a little:
